Geographic Location of Tijalpur


The village Tijalpur is located in Raisen Tahsil of Raisen District in the State of Madhya Pradesh in India. It comes under Sanchi Community Development Block. The nearest town is Raisen, which is about 22 kilometers away from Tijalpur.

Social Structure of Tijalpur


As per available data from the year 2009, 1041 persons live in 238 house holds in the village Tijalpur. There are 483 female individuals and 558 male individuals in the village. Females constitute 46.4% and males constitute 53.6% of the total population.

There are 224 scheduled castes persons of which 102 are females and 122 are males. Females constitute 45.54% and males constitute 54.46% of the scheduled castes population. Scheduled castes constitute 21.52% of the total population.

Population density of Tijalpur is 300.33 persons per square kilometer.

Land and Natural Resources in Tijalpur

Total area of Tijalpur is 346.62 Hectares as per the data available for the year 2009.

Total sown/agricultural area is 286.68 ha. About 210.18 ha is un-irrigated area. About 76.5 ha is irrigated area. About 26.5 ha is irrigated by wells/tube wells. About 50 ha is irrigated by other sources of water.

About 32.21 ha is in non-agricultural use. About 13.4 ha is used permanent pastures and grazing lands.

About 1 ha is lying as current fallow area. About 3.2 ha is lying as fallow land other than current fallows. About 10.13 ha is covered by barren and un-cultivable land.
